Securities investor protection act of 1970 definition

Securities investor protection act of 1970 means the securities investor protection act of 1970, 15 USC 78aaa to 78lll.
Securities investor protection act of 1970 means the securities investor protection act of 1970, Public Law 91-598, 84 Stat. 1636.
Securities investor protection act of 1970 or “SIPA” shall have the meaning set forth in Section 34(a) hereof.
